Washington DCYF cited something at 2 of the 4 visits below. Across Seattle home daycares it cites something at about 63% of visits. Each state decides what gets written up, so this compares Seattle with Seattle and never with another state.

Jan 2025 Licensing visit 2 findings

Licensing visit · January 21, 2025

Infant and toddler sleep, rest, and equipment

WAC 110-300-0290(4) · Immediate

Provider had a child in a rocker going to sleep instead of placing the child in a crib.

Infant safe sleep practices

WAC 110-300-0291(1)(a) / 110-300-0291(1)(e) · Serious

Provider closes the door where the infants are sleeping. Provider is not in auido or visable range to checl sleeping patterns of children because she keep the door closed while infants are crying and sleeping. Provider mentioned that she puts the children to sleep accoring to her schedule not theres.

Dec 2024 Complaint 1 valid issue

Complaint · December 5, 2024 · Resolved September 4, 2025

Infant safe sleep practices

WAC 110-300-0291(1)(a) · Serious

During provider's complaint inspection licensor Linear and licensor Itzel observed children being left alone to nap and cry in rooms unsupervised with doors closed.
